Now featuring a radiused fingerboard! A radiused fingerboard is an arched fingerboard which you will find on most electric and modern acoustic guitars. This arch fits the fold of your hand better and makes it easier for both your left and right hand to play the banjo.
Curly maple wood, -06- tone ring, and flower inlays are the other key elements of the Deering Maple Blossom banjo. Maple Blossom is made from eastern violin grade curly maple, stained with a dark walnut stain, and adorned with flower mother of pearl inlays. When this individually selected wood is built into a banjo with the genuine Deering -06-bronze tone ring, 3-ply violin grade maple rim, and one piece zinc flange, the result is a banjo that is so bright, crisp and clear that every note pops out of this banjo with precision and power.
The Deering -06- tone ring produces a beautiful, balanced overtone spectrum. Its weight is ideal for most styles played on the banjo. A softer touch will provide you with as much sustain as you ever want, a sharper attack will produce a distinct pop and accurate note separation. You will notice no dead spots over the entire fingerboard. The beautiful highs and powerful well rounded bass is the result of intense study of alloys and shapes which resulted in the new -06- tone ring you hear in the great tone of the Maple Blossom banjo today.
